About Danlin Zeng

Danlin Zeng is a scholar working on Mechanical Engineering, Industrial and Manufacturing Engineering and Water Science and Technology, having authored 17 papers that have together received 473 indexed citations. Recurring topics across this work include Catalysis and Hydrodesulfurization Studies (8 papers), Catalysis for Biomass Conversion (7 papers) and Biodiesel Production and Applications (3 papers). The work is most often cited by research in Biomaterials (83 citations), Water Science and Technology (84 citations) and Biomedical Engineering (229 citations). Danlin Zeng has collaborated with scholars based in China. Frequent co-authors include Guanghui Wang, Shenglan Liu, Hongxiang Chen, Jianghua Qiu, Wanjun Gong, Jiawei Cui, Shiyuan Chen, Qi Zhang, Ke Xu and Xin Li. Their work appears in journals such as Journal of Controlled Release, Applied Catalysis A General and RSC Advances.
